Shallow alluvial deposits may be investigated using a combination of horizontal profiling and vertical electrical sounding horizontal profiling examines the lateral distribution of electrical resistivity at relatively constant depths and is most effective when the lateral changes in resistivity are large. Natural alluvial channels have a variety of morphological patterns, but can be generally described as straight, meandering, braided, or anastomosing. Alluvial fans are flat to gentlysloping masses of loose rock material largely sand and gravel that are shaped like an open fan.
